The Brewer’s Yeast Supplement Market is experiencing steady growth as consumers increasingly seek functional, natural, and convenient nutritional products. Market Research Future estimates that the market will expand from $2.30 billion in 2024 to $4.46 billion by 2035, registering a CAGR of 6.21% during the 2025–2035 forecast period. Rising health consciousness, interest in functional foods, plant-based diets, and e-commerce expansion are among the factors supporting this development.

Brewer’s yeast is recognized for its nutritional content, including B vitamins, proteins, minerals, and amino acids, which contributes to its appeal among wellness-focused consumers.

The functional foods application is one of the fastest-growing areas of the market. Although nutritional supplements currently dominate, functional foods are attracting consumer attention because they can incorporate nutritional ingredients directly into everyday eating routines.

Beverages also offer growth opportunities. The increasing popularity of nutrient-rich and health-oriented beverages creates opportunities for brewer’s yeast ingredients to be incorporated into innovative drink formulations.

Form innovation is another important trend. Powder currently dominates because it is versatile and easy to add to food products, smoothies, shakes, and recipes. Capsules are gaining rapidly because consumers increasingly value portability and convenience.

Online retail is transforming market access. It is currently the largest distribution channel, providing consumers with extensive product choices and convenient purchasing. Online platforms also allow brands to communicate product information and build direct relationships with customers.

Supermarkets are another important growth channel. Retailers are expanding health and wellness sections, making nutritional supplements more visible to consumers during routine grocery shopping. Pharmacies and health food stores provide additional distribution opportunities.

Consumer segmentation is broad. Health-conscious individuals represent the largest end-use category, reflecting increasing interest in preventive wellness. Athletes are growing rapidly as sports participation and demand for natural nutritional products increase. Patients represent another market segment with specific nutritional requirements.

North America currently holds the largest market position, while Asia-Pacific is projected to be the fastest-growing region. Expanding e-commerce and rising health consciousness are important factors behind the region's growth prospects.

Future opportunities include flavored brewer’s yeast products, targeted marketing for fitness consumers, partnerships with health professionals, and expanded functional-food applications. Market Research Future specifically highlights these areas as potential opportunities.
